什么是npm包 byted-caijing-pubnpm?
npm是一个Node.js包管理器,它使开发人员能够轻松地分享和重用代码。 byted-caijing-pubnpm是由字节跳动旗下财经团队开发的一个npm包,可以帮助开发人员在他们的前端项目中引入字节跳动提供的一些财经UI组件和工具。
如何使用byted-caijing-pubnpm
- 使用npm安装包
打开您的终端并输入以下命令:
npm install byted-caijing-pubnpm
- 引入公共的css样式
使用byted-caijing-pubnpm包中的样式,您需要将以下代码添加到您的HTML文件中:
<link rel="stylesheet" href="node_modules/byted-caijing-pubnpm/dist/byted-caijing-pubnpm.min.css">
- 引入公共的js脚本
为了使用byted-caijing-pubnpm 提供的样式和功能,你需要如下代码:
<script src="node_modules/byted-caijing-pubnpm/dist/byted-caijing-pubnpm.min.js"></script>
byted-caijing-pubnpm的组件
byted-caijing-pubnpm的组件包括以下几种。
- bc-icon
bc-icon
组件可用于生成字体图标。
示例代码:
<i class="bc-icon bc-icon-home"></i>
- bc-button
bc-button
组件可用于显示和处理按钮行为。
示例代码:
<button class="bc-button bc-button-primary">Primary</button>
- bc-toast
bc-toast
组件用于显示短暂消息,例如消息通知。
示例代码:
<script> bcToast.show("Hello, world!"); </script>
- bc-modal
bc-modal
组件用于在页面上显示模态对话框。
示例代码:
bcModal.show("#modal-example");
byted-caijing-pubnpm的工具
byted-caijing-pubnpm还提供了一些用于开发的工具。
- BCpx2rem
BCpx2rem可用于将像素转换为rem。
示例代码:
console.log(BCpx2rem(24)); // 将输出 1.5
- bcFormatMoney
bcFormatMoney
可用于以货币格式显示数字。
示例代码:
console.log(bcFormatMoney(12345.678)); // 将输出 12,345.68
结论
通过使用npm包byted-caijing-pubnpm,您可以轻松地将字节跳动的财经UI组件和工具集成到您的前端项目中,从而加快开发速度并提高用户体验。我们希望这篇使用指南对您有所帮助,如果您有任何疑问,请随时联系我们。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/60066c8fccdc64669dde57b3